A keen instinct recently helped prevent an Altona resident from getting scammed through an online marketplace.
According to the Altona Police Service, the person received a cheque for $2,525 from someone looking to buy a $25 item they'd listed for sale on the social media platform. The buyer then requested the seller cash the cheque and send them back the over payment, raising a red flag with the seller who, instead, dropped the cheque off with police.
Altona police are once again urging residents to use caution when dealing with online sales and purchases.
